If they are, where is the FEC? Where is the AG?

This is one instance where HRC will embrace "states rights." The general supervision of the integrity of elections is the function of state and local/county governments. The Federal Election Commission deals primarily with campaign financing issues, and this kind of fraud/cheating is not in that category.

The FEC is concerned with MONEY ONLY. Where and how a campaign gets it and how it is spent. The FEC has no responsibility or juristiction over the actual election(s). That is up to the individual states and/or the DoJ to oversee.
